Abstract
Anti-skid brake control systems are described in which anti-skid brake control modules associated with the braked axles are each provided with a failsafe circuit and these failsafe circuits are connected in cascade fashion to form a chain so that an input signal applied to a first failsafe circuit will propagate through the chain of failsafe circuits to the output of the last failsafe circuit only if the wiring connecting the modules is correct, the failsafe circuits are themselves operating correctly and electrical power is being supplied to each module, a warning being given to the driver of the vehicle if the output signal from the last failsafe circuit fails. In a previously proposed system the warning given is only produced in the event of a fault, and there is no positive indication of correct operation of the system at switch on. Circuits are here described in which the vehicle ignition switch is arranged to apply a fault pulse to the input of the first failsafe circuit in the chain at switch-on of the ignition and the response of the output of the last failsafe circuit to the pulse is monitored by a suitable monitor unit. Some of the failsafe circuits incorporate switch-off circuits which are so arranged that, on the occurence of a fault in the chain upstream of that failsafe circuit, the switch-off circuits operate an inhibit device to inhibit operation of one or more of the brake release circuits which are downstream of the point at which the fault exists.
